A convergent finite difference scheme for the Camassa–Holm equation with general H1 initial data

Giuseppe Maria Coclite, Kenneth Hvistendahl Karlsen and Nils Henrik Risebro

Abstract: We suggest a finite dfference scheme for the Camassa–Holm equation that can handle general H1 initial data. The form of the difference scheme is judiciously chosen to ensure that it satisfies a total energy inequality. We prove that the difference scheme converges strongly in H1 towards an exact dissipative weak solution of Camassa–Holm equation.
